Recovery Record
Eating disorder recovery program,lets you log meals, thoughts and feelings and manage disordered eating patterns. Keeps progress and gives you rewards for logging meals.There are coping tactics and you can pair up to recover with others through recovery record. There are schedual reminders and you can personalize your program, it has discret reminders. The app is reassuring and motivating, when you haven't logged all day it will send you a reminder, with lovely messages to get back on track. Your treatment team can access the recovery record i.e. dietition, therapist, psychologist.
Symple
A journal for your iphone, to record psychological, and emotional symptoms. The app is easy to use and can be used for any set of symptoms, regardless of illness or condition. It is very helpful for tracking the severity and frequency of symptoms and is especially useful because you can track trends, that helps to identify behaviours and situations. You can set daily reminders to check in/record symptoms, and there is a notepad for more in depth information.

PTSD Coach Australia
The recovery app helps manage the symptoms of post traumatic stress disorder. There is a self assesment and you can access your symptom history from each time you have taken the assesment, to see how muhc progress you have made. You can schedule reminders and find support through the app. There are tools to help manage symptoms, these include deep breathing exercises, soothing photographs, distraction techniques, inspiring quotes, soothing music and you can personalize the app, having your own photos, favorite music and emergency contacts in place for when you're struggeling.

My Game Plan
This app helps people who are following up from a stay in a psychiatric inpatient unit, or a visit to the emergency room. You can enter follow up appointments with your discharge plannrt and set reminders. Complete a safety plan and enter warning signs, coping stategies, and supportive phone contacts. This is incredibly helpful for increasing self-awareness and noticing warning signs before crisis mode.

Recomended Books
Staying Strong 365 Days a Year
Inspirational guide to recovering from eating disorders, self harm and depression, taking it one day at a time. Each day of the year has a quote and sort of morning meditation of recovery.
Unbearable Lightness: A Story of Loss and Gain
The touching story of Portia de Rossi's struggle with anorexia and her recovery from the severe eating disorder and dealing with her sexuality in a destructive way that nearly killed her.
Zelah Green
Fictional novel written by Vanessa Curtis, about a girl who suffers from obsessive
compulsive disorder and enters into a treamtent home, eventually working to recovery.
Lovely book and very inspiring.
Treasure Yourself by Miranda Kerr
Gorgeous book filled with lots of inspirational and self love quotes, and how to achieve
greater happiness through the power of positive affirmations, the book is filled with quotes
from some of the worlds most famous authors.
